Win11+非英伟达显卡+Anaconda+Pytorch安装
时间: 2024-09-13 10:17:41 浏览: 18
在Windows 11操作系统上,使用非英伟达显卡进行Pytorch的安装可以通过Anaconda这样的包管理工具来简化过程。以下是使用Anaconda进行Pytorch安装的基本步骤:
1. 安装Anaconda:
- 首先确保已经从Anaconda官网下载了对应的安装包。
- 双击下载的安装程序,并按照指示完成安装过程。
2. 创建并激活虚拟环境:
打开Anaconda命令提示符(Anaconda Prompt)或使用Windows终端,并创建一个新的虚拟环境:
```sh
conda create --name your_env_name python=3.8
```
激活虚拟环境:
```sh
conda activate your_env_name
```
3. 使用conda安装Pytorch:
在激活的虚拟环境中,可以直接使用conda命令来安装Pytorch。首先,访问Pytorch官网查看适用于Windows的安装命令,确保选择与你的系统和CUDA版本兼容的命令。
```sh
conda install pytorch torchvision torchaudio -c pytorch
```
如果Pytorch官网没有提供适用于你的显卡的预编译版本,你可能需要从源码编译Pytorch。
4. 确认安装:
安装完成后,通过在Python中导入Pytorch来确认安装成功:
```python
import torch
print(torch.__version__)
```
请注意,Pytorch的安装依赖于CUDA版本,因为它是专门为GPU计算设计的。如果你的非英伟达显卡不支持CUDA,你可能需要安装CPU版本的Pytorch。
另外,如果Pytorch官网的conda命令不支持你的显卡,你可能需要寻找其他方式安装Pytorch,比如使用pip安装命令。